Visit the Historic Churches of Coptic Cairo

One of the more satisfying experiences in Old Cairo is kinda stumbling upon the remarkable landmarks of Coptic Cairo, a historic district that really shows Egypt’s deep Christian heritage. While you’re there, visitors can wander through major spots like the Hanging Church, the Church of Saints Sergius and Bacchus (Abu Serga), and the Ben Ezra Synagogue too, each one standing for an important chapter in Cairo’s long religious past. These centuries-old monuments show off gorgeous architecture, intriguing customs, and narratives that have shaped the city’s cultural identity for generations, even if you don’t notice it at first. The best things to do in Old Cairo include visiting the Hanging Church, exploring Coptic Cairo, walking along El Moez Street, discovering Islamic Cairo, shopping at Khan El Khalili, and visiting historic landmarks such as the Ben Ezra Synagogue.

 Yes, Old Cairo is one of the most fascinating areas in Egypt. It offers a unique blend of Islamic, Christian, and Jewish heritage, making it a must-visit destination for history lovers and cultural travelers.

Old Cairo is a historic district that includes Coptic Cairo and several ancient religious sites, while Islamic Cairo is famous for its historic mosques, Islamic architecture, El Moez Street, and traditional markets dating back to the medieval period.

Most visitors spend between 4 and 6 hours exploring Old Cairo. Joining one of the guided Cairo Day Tours or an Islamic and Coptic Cairo Tour allows you to visit the area's major attractions comfortably in a single day.
